San Antonio Alpanocan is located in the state of Puebla, Mexico, at coordinates 18.87722, -98.71083. This city is situated in the mountainous region of Central Mexico, contributing to its picturesque landscape and agricultural productivity. The city is known for its local traditions and vibrant community life.
It features a mix of indigenous and colonial influences, which can be seen in its architecture and cultural practices. San Antonio Alpanocan plays a significant role in the region’s agricultural sector, with a focus on farming and local markets. Attractions and Activities in San Antonio Alpanocan
San Antonio Alpanocan is a small municipality located in the state of Puebla, Mexico. This region is characterized by its rural atmosphere and agricultural activities, with a landscape that features rolling hills and fertile land. The local economy is largely based on agriculture, with inhabitants often engaging in farming and related crafts.
Culturally, San Antonio Alpanocan reflects traditional Mexican customs and practices. The town may host local festivals that celebrate religious and community events, showcasing traditional music, dance, and culinary delights typical of the Puebla region. The architecture often includes colonial influences, with simple yet charming buildings that contribute to the town’s quaint character.
While San Antonio Alpanocan may not be widely recognized for specific tourist attractions, its significance lies in its representation of rural life in Puebla and the preservation of local traditions. Visitors to the area can appreciate the serene environment and the opportunity to experience authentic Mexican culture away from more tourist-centric destinations.
Practical Information for Visitors
San Antonio Alpanocan can be accessed primarily by road, with buses frequently connecting it to nearby cities like Puebla and Tlaxcala. The nearest major airport is Hermanos Serdán International Airport in Puebla, which is about an hour’s drive away. Visitors can also find local taxis and ride-sharing services for convenient transport within the area.
The weather in San Antonio Alpanocan typically features a mild climate due to its elevation. The region enjoys warm days and cooler nights, with the rainy season occurring from May to October. The best time to visit is during the dry months from November to April when outdoor activities and local festivals can be enjoyed without the disruption of rain.
When visiting, it is advisable to bring lightweight clothing for daytime and warmer layers for the evenings.
